>> As Geert Uytterhoeven reported:
>>
>> for parameter HZ/50 in congestion_wait(BLK_RW_ASYNC, HZ/50);
>>
>> On some platforms, HZ can be less than 50, then unexpected 0 timeout
>> jiffies will be set in congestion_wait().
>>
>> This patch introduces a macro DEFAULT_IO_TIMEOUT_JIFFIES to limit
>> mininum value of timeout jiffies.

> Seeing other file systems (ext4, xfs) and even core MM code suffers from
> the same issue, perhaps it makes sense to move this into congestion_wait(),
> i.e. increase the timeout to 1 if it's zero in the latter function?

Yup, maybe I can submit a RFC patch to change congestion_wait(), before that
we still need this f2fs change.
